Steps to Take After a Car Accident

If you are involved in a car accident near Indian Hills, taking the right steps immediately can significantly impact the outcome of your claim. First, ensure everyone’s safety and call 911 to report the accident. Texas law requires that any crash resulting in injury, death, or property damage exceeding $1,000 be reported. Next, document the scene thoroughly by taking photographs of vehicle damage, road conditions, traffic signs, and any visible injuries.

Exchanging insurance information with the other driver is critical, as is gathering contact details from any witnesses. Filing a crash report with local law enforcement creates an official record that will support your claim. You should also seek medical attention promptly, even if injuries seem minor, as some conditions such as whiplash or internal injuries may not present symptoms immediately.

Filing Your Insurance Claim in Texas

Texas operates under a fault-based insurance system, meaning the driver responsible for the accident is liable for damages. Under Texas Civil Practice and Remedies Code Chapter 33, the state follows a modified comparative fault rule, which means you can recover damages as long as you are less than 51 percent at fault for the accident. However, your compensation will be reduced by your percentage of responsibility.

It is important to note that Texas imposes a two-year statute of limitations on personal injury claims, so acting promptly is essential to preserving your legal rights.

Your Right to File an Insurance Claim

Texas operates under a fault-based insurance system, which means that the driver responsible for the accident is liable for the resulting damages. As a resident of or visitor to Indian Hills, you have the right to file a claim with the at-fault driver’s insurance company. You may also file a claim with your own insurance provider, depending on your policy coverage. It is important to document the accident scene thoroughly, including taking photographs and gathering witness statements, to support your claim.

Your Right to Seek Compensation

Under Texas law, accident victims have the right to pursue compensation for a wide range of damages. These include medical expenses, lost wages, property damage, and pain and suffering. Given that Indian Hills is a smaller community in Cameron County, residents often rely on nearby medical facilities in Brownsville or Harlingen for treatment. Keeping detailed records of all medical visits and related expenses is crucial when seeking full and fair compensation.

Your Right to Legal Representation

Every accident victim in Texas has the right to hire an attorney to represent their interests. A local attorney familiar with Cameron County courts and the specific challenges that Indian Hills residents may face can be an invaluable resource. Legal representation ensures that your rights are protected during negotiations with insurance companies and, if necessary, throughout the litigation process.

Important Deadlines to Keep in Mind

Texas imposes a two-year statute of limitations on personal injury claims. This means you must file your lawsuit within two years of the accident date. Failing to meet this deadline could result in losing your right to seek compensation entirely. Additionally, Texas follows a modified comparative fault rule, meaning your compensation may be reduced if you are found partially at fault, and you cannot recover damages if you are more than 50 percent responsible.
